KHYBER AGENCY: Eight people, including s
ix Front
ier Constabulary (FC) soldiers, received injuries in two grenade blasts at Torkham border crossing on Friday.
Officials said that Pakistani security personnel deployed at the border were targeted in the attack. “At approximately 1:35 pm, two gren
ades were fired across the border from Afghanistan. One grenade hit the Torkham gate while another landed
in front of the forces office. Six FC soldiers and a ten-year old civilian were injured,” officials said.
Security forces cordoned off the area and took the wounded to FC hospital, Landi Kotal.
The injured, who were from the 123 Wing of Touche Scout were identified as Naik Amanullah, sepoy Abdul Jalil, Fahimullah, Ziaullah, Salman and Abdul Latif. Hospital so
urce said Abdul Jalil was in critical condition.
An investigation has been started with the help of the CCTV footage.
